Default 370Z Build Year and Month on Door Sticker?

Can someone wiser than I confirm two things for me?

1. Is it correct that the build date (M/Y) for one's Z is listed as "DATE" on one of the stickers in the door and therefore, for all warranty matters, provided you are within the limits based on that date (and ODO), you are covered?

Specifically, mine says "DATE: 11/10", which I am interpreting as October, 2011.

2. If my reasoning is correct, does this mean I am good until Sept 30 (meaning screwed Oct 1st) of year XXXX for various warranties or Oct 31st (meaning don't try and get warranty work done Nov 1st).

Probably a dumb couple of questions, but if someone could verify #1 and clarify #2, I'd greatly appreciate it

EDIT: Wait, no, it must have been built November 2010... it's a 2011 model, so does 36 month warranty run out on Jan 1, 2014???

How does one determine this???

EDIT #2:

Okay, According to Nissan "the warranty date begins on the date the vehicle is delivered to the first retail buyer or put into use, whichever comes first".

I'm not the original owner -- I guess that's on my title or carfax?
